Rotavirus is a highly contagious virus causing diarrhea, primarily affecting infants and children under 5 years old. It has a triple-layered capsid structure and is classified into seven groups, with Group A being the most common human pathogen. Symptoms include watery diarrhea, fever, and abdominal pain, and treatment focuses on rehydration, with vaccines available for prevention.
